Travel tips

Dec 12, 2019• by Kaila_Lane

How to Watch Netflix Even When You’re Traveling Outside the US

So you’ve decided you’ve had enough of winter. The relentless snow and the brutal cold. Fortunately, you can work from anywhere, so you’ve rented a small home on a beach in a much warmer...

